"Albanian future now", the campaign that aims to promote, in the local and international market, the ecosystem in Albania, this initiative of EU4Innovation, implemented by GIZ in Albania, in partnership with the Ministry of Economy, Culture and Innovation, was launched today in Tirana, at the summit for innovation and technology in Albania, "ACT NOW 2025", in the presence of global technology leaders, policymakers, investors and startups.
If until 2008-2010, the innovation ecosystem in Albania was almost non-existent, a desert where there was little or no life, and where nevertheless some brave and far-sighted individuals, driven by talent and economic needs, opened their minds and doors to innovative ideas, major transformations began to have a significant impact over the last decade.

Thanks to the passion and commitment of local and international actors, thanks to the support of the developing digital infrastructure and the strategic vision of the Albanian government, today the ecosystem in Albania is experiencing a new era.
Today is the moment for the world to start seeing what Albania has to offer in this regard. This is also the goal of the “Albania future now” campaign, which, together with partners (start-ups, government institutions, organizations working in this direction, academics, ecosystem members) promotes the ecosystem locally and internationally, by clearly identifying the pillars on which the development of innovation in Albania is based.

Unlike the ecosystems of larger countries, Albania offers a terrain with low operational costs, has a vibrant ecosystem, eager to elaborate innovative ideas and with actors, especially young, capable, demanding and insistent on becoming skilled quickly, to respond to the demands and needs of today's global market.
Today, the ecosystem in Albania is supported by continuous, concrete government initiatives. It is favored by the ideal geographical, regional and European position that our country has, also blessed by attractions, natural beauties and valuable historical and cultural heritage, which attract not only tourists but also digital nomads.
